The november short term energy outlook (steo) is forecasting u.s. oil production for december 2017 at 9.7 million barrels per day (b d) u.s. oil production grew 340,000 b d in h1 (first half) 2017 and is forecast to grow by 336,000 b d in h2 (second half) 2017. production in the permian grew by 214,000 b d in h1 2017 and is forecast to grow by.

The united states produced more crude oil than any nation at any time, according to our international energy statistics, for the past six years in a row. crude oil production in the united states, including condensate, averaged 12.9 million barrels per day (b d) in 2023, breaking the previous u.s. and global record of 12.3 million b d, set in 2019. Basics of oil production forecasting. oil production forecasting is a crucial aspect of the petroleum industry that allows companies to make informed decisions about extraction, investment, and resource allocation. by estimating future oil production rates, companies can plan their operations effectively and optimize their production. The eia pushed up its outlook for 2024 us oil production by 100,000 b d to 13.21 million b d and expects production growth to continue in 2025 with us output averaging 13.44 million b d that year. us crude oil production set a record in 2023 and the current forecasts for 2024 and 2025 production would set records as well, according to the steo. The eia now sees u.s. petroleum and other liquid fuels consumption averaging 20.5 million barrels per day in 2024—that’s up from the agency’s forecast in july of 20.4 million bpd.
